Anggelia Font: Elegant Script for Creative Makers

There I was, sitting at my desk with a fresh batch of soy candles, ready to label them for my small shop. The perfect font had always been a challenge—something that felt personal yet professional, elegant but not too fussy. That’s when I pulled out Anggelia, a script handwritten font that felt like it was made just for moments like this.

Anggelia for Candle Labels and Boutique Packaging

Anggelia is an elegant script font with a contemporary atmosphere and impeccable form, inspired by timeless classic calligraphy. Not too thin and not too thick, balanced and varied, this font was designed with makers in mind. When I used it on candle labels, the result was immediately refined. The subtle swashes and natural flow gave each label a handmade touch without feeling overly ornate.

For boutique packaging, Anggelia added a layer of sophistication that elevated the entire product. Whether I was labeling gift boxes or adding a signature touch to packaging inserts, the font maintained clarity and charm. It worked well with both minimalist and more detailed designs, making it versatile for different styles of shop branding.

Anggelia for Wedding Invitations and Stationery Design

Wedding invitations are one of the most delicate and important pieces of stationery a couple will create. Anggelia proved to be a reliable choice for this purpose. Its balanced weight and graceful curves made it ideal for names, dates, and short phrases. I tested it on a mockup for a rustic wedding, and the font brought a soft, romantic feel that matched the overall aesthetic perfectly.

As a fonts enthusiast, I often pair Anggelia with a clean sans serif font for contrast. This combination works especially well for RSVP cards, place cards, and welcome signs. The font also pairs nicely with a simple serif typeface if you want a more traditional look. It’s a great example of how a single script handwritten font can support multiple design directions.

Anggelia for Digital Printables and Printable Wall Art

Printable wall art and digital templates are a big part of my creative workflow. Anggelia shone through in these applications, offering a unique blend of elegance and practicality. I used it for a printable planner page and a set of seasonal wall art, and the results were consistently beautiful. The font’s legibility at various sizes made it suitable for both large printouts and smaller digital downloads.

For printable wall art, Anggelia’s character really came through. It added a personal, handcrafted feel to each piece without overwhelming the design. I found it particularly effective for quotes, affirmations, and decorative headings. The font also worked well when paired with geometric shapes or minimalistic backgrounds, giving it a modern edge while keeping its classic roots.

Anggelia for Product Tags and Shop Branding

Shop branding is all about consistency, and Anggelia helped me maintain that across different materials. From product tags to signage, the font provided a cohesive visual identity that felt authentic. I used it on a set of handmade greeting cards, and the font added a sense of care and craftsmanship to each piece.

When creating product tags, I appreciated how Anggelia held up under different printing conditions. It didn’t smudge or lose detail, even when printed on cardstock or fabric. For shop branding, the font offered a way to express personality without being too flashy. It’s the kind of font that feels right at home on a small business website, social media graphics, or packaging.

Anggelia for Handmade Stickers and Seasonal Crafts

Handmade stickers are a popular item among crafters, and Anggelia proved to be a solid choice for this use. I created a sticker sheet with the font and found that it worked well for small text, such as names, dates, and short messages. The font’s readability at smaller sizes made it ideal for sticker projects, where clarity is key.

I also used Anggelia for a set of holiday tags and farmhouse signs. The font’s balance between style and function made it perfect for these kinds of projects. It didn’t get lost in the details of the design, and it added a touch of class that made the final products stand out. Whether I was making a birthday tag or a Christmas sign, Anggelia delivered consistent quality.
